The key difference is in their blood sugar impact: Honey Oat Whole Grain Bread, Honey Oat has a BSI of 40.7 while Winco Foods, Graham Crackers, Chocolate, Chocolate has a BSI of 44.9. Honey Oat Whole Grain Bread, Honey Oat has the lower blood sugar impact, making it potentially better for blood glucose management.
Honey Oat Whole Grain Bread, Honey Oat appears to be the better choice for diabetics with a lower BSI score of 40.7. However, consider your individual response, portion sizes, and overall meal composition when making food choices.
Honey Oat Whole Grain Bread, Honey Oat contains 48.0g of carbohydrates per 100g, while Winco Foods, Graham Crackers, Chocolate, Chocolate contains 77.4g per 100g. Honey Oat Whole Grain Bread, Honey Oat has 29.4g fewer carbs, which may result in less blood sugar impact.
Honey Oat Whole Grain Bread, Honey Oat provides 6.0g of fiber per 100g, compared to 3.2g in Winco Foods, Graham Crackers, Chocolate, Chocolate. Honey Oat Whole Grain Bread, Honey Oat provides 2.8g more fiber, which can help slow glucose absorption.
